Hye Talk Begins Second Season

Staff Report hye talk, a half-hour television program produced by the Armenian Studies Program of Fresno State began its second year of broadcasting in November. hye talk airs on Thursdays from 8:30-9:00 p.m. and on Fridays from 6:00-6:30 p.m. on Continental Cablevision Channel 4.
